摘    要:目的 观察中药肺康对缺氧性肺动脉高压和肺气肿的防治效果并探讨其作用机制。方法 以弹性蛋白酶溶液滴注入金黄地鼠气管内,正常饲养30d后,常压下缺氧15d,分别设立中药脑肺康预防组、治疗组、肺气肿+缺氧组及正常对照组。于处死动物前,测量平均肺动脉压,取静脉血进行循环内皮细胞计数;处死后测量右心肥大指数,光镜下计数左侧肺支气管肺泡灌洗液内细胞总数,对右侧肺进行光镜图像分析。结果 中药脑肺康预防组和治疗3

Abstract:OBJECTIVE: To observe preventive and therapeutic effect of Chinese herbs Naofeikang on hypoxic pulmonary artery hypertension of elastase-induced emphysema hamsters and investigate its mechanism. METHODS: Hamsters for 30 days after intratracheally-instilled elastase, were kept in hypoxia environment under normal atmospheric pressure for 15 days, 50 hamsters were divided into prevention group (Prv), treatment group (T), emphysema + hypoxia (EH), and control group(N). Mean pulmonary artery pressure (MPAP) was measured before hamsters were killed. And then right ventricle hypertrophy index (RVHI) was measured, as well as circulating endothelial cells (CEC) and cells recoveries from bronchoalveolar lavage fluid (BALF) were counted. Meanwhile, pulmonary tissue changes were studied under light microscope with morphometric analysis. RESULTS: Compared with EH group, MPAP, CEC, and cells recoveries of BALF of Prv and T groups were significantly decreased (P < 0.05 or P < 0.01); Mean linear intercept and percentage of arterial media area of Prv and T groups had totally a significant difference (P < 0.01) in comparison with EH group. CONCLUSIONS: Chinese herbs Naofeikang could lower pulmonary hypertension, preserve vessel endothelial cells and lessen the inflammatory reaction in pulmonary tissue. Thereby, it could hinder the further development of emphysema and inhibit the remodeling of pulmonary small artery.
